Bilateral relations between Turkmenistan and the EU are governed by an Interim Trade Agreement (1998), pending ratification of a Partnership and Cooperation Agreement (PCA) by the EU member countries and the European Parliament.
The two parties have also signed a Memorandum of Understanding on cooperation in the field of energy
(2008).
Funding is provided by the EU's Development Cooperation Instrument (DCI)
.

The EU and Turkmenistan also cooperate in the framework of a regional approach which includes all five Central Asian republics: the EU and Central Asia strategy for a new partnership
(2007).
